Do you know what a rolling horse is and why residents who lived near the rampart were soms not allowed to light their stove? And do you know why nobody in Gorinchem was allowed to know what went on in De Luisterpost? The guides of the Werkgroep Vesting Gorinchem will explain it to you in detail. They specialise in the history of Gorinchem as a fortified town and its defence against 'the enemy' with the use of the surrounding water to do so. You will hear the often centuries-old origin of words like Bastion, Casemate and Arsenal.
This two-and-a-half-hour walk along the western side of the ramparts brings you the story of 'the lost bastion', leads you past the Caponnière, de Luisterpost, the Melkheulduiker, the VIS casemate and much more. Located between Linge and Merwede, good 'water management' was also vital in past centuries. You will pass a special and ingenious example of this: the Waaiersluis.
